@@ -454,9 +416,7 @@ Numeric entities that do not refer to a valid [Unicode Scalar Value](https://www
454
416
 
455
417
  If an entity is unintentionally formed after decoding, the leading ampersand is encoded, e.g. `&&#97;&#109;&#112;;` becomes `&ampamp;`. This is done as `&amp` is equal to or shorter than all other entity representations of characters part of an entity (`[&#a-zA-Z0-9;]`), and there is no other conflicting entity name that starts with `amp`.
456
418
 
457
- It's possible to get an unintentional entity after removing comments, e.g. `&am<!-- -->p`.
458
-
459
- Left chevrons after any decoding in text are encoded to `&LT` if possible or `&LT;` otherwise.
419
+ Note that it's possible to get an unintentional entity after removing comments, e.g. `&am<!-- -->p`; minify-html will **not** encode the leading ampersand.
